Top tips for finding a cheap flight out of Vancouver

  • The cheapest flight from Vancouver to Tel Aviv was found 78 days before departure, on average.
  • Book at least 4 weeks before departure in order to get a below-average price.
  • High season is considered to be June, July and August. The cheapest month to fly is January.
  • Morning departure is around 24% more expensive than an evening flight, on average*.
*Average of the lowest prices shown in KAYAK’s search results for departures within the next 30 days

FAQs for booking Vancouver to Tel Aviv flights

  • How long does a flight from Vancouver to Tel Aviv take?

    There are no direct flights for this route. The shortest travel duration to get to Tel Aviv from Vancouver is 15h 20m.

  • Which airlines provide the cheapest flights from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    In the past 3 days, the cheapest one-way tickets to Tel Aviv from Vancouver were found on Turkish Airlines (₪2,854) and Air France (₪2,946), and the lowest round-trip tickets were found on Turkish Airlines (₪3,468) and Delta (₪3,540).

  • What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Tel Aviv on a Tuesday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Thursday is the most expensive day to fly from Vancouver to Tel Aviv.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Sunday and avoiding Wednesdays for the best deals.

  • What’s the earliest departure time from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    The earliest departure to Tel Aviv leaves Vancouver at 00:00.

  • What’s the latest departure time from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    The last departure to Tel Aviv leaves Vancouver at 23:25.

  • Which airlines fly nonstop between Vancouver and Tel Aviv?

    There are no direct flights connecting Vancouver to Tel Aviv.

  • Which aircraft models fly most regularly from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    We unfortunately don’t have that data for this specific route.

  • Which airline alliances offer flights from Vancouver to Tel Aviv?

    Star Alliance, SkyTeam, and oneworld are the airline alliances operating flights between Vancouver and Tel Aviv, with Star Alliance being the most commonly used for this route.

Pros: "Air Canada has one of the best buy on board menu's of any North American carrier. They even allow you to purchase Business Class meals (subject to availability of course). Flying on the older 767-300ER also has more shoulder and leg room than some of Air Canada's newer configurations for the 787 and 777."
Cons: "Air Canada's boarding process is a bit frustrating. On American Airlines and United Flight attendants make announcements over the PA to (a) step out of the aisle to let people pass, and (b) place larger suitcases in the overhead and smaller bags under the seat. That way they try to ensure there is enough bin space to accommodate everyone. Passengers on Air Canada stuff everything in to the overhead bin and nothing under their seat, leaving little for those boarding after and delaying the flight because flight attendants are looking for bin space. If they were more pro-active, it would speed things up."
